Understanding Flourless Chocolate Cakes

Flourless chocolate cakes achieve their signature dense, fudgy texture through the absence of flour and a generous amount of eggs and butter. The eggs provide structure and richness, while the butter adds moisture and a luxurious mouthfeel. This unique combination creates a cake that's delightfully moist and intensely chocolatey, perfect for those who prefer a rich, dense dessert over a light and airy one. We'll delve into the science behind this wonderful dessert later.

The Magic of Egg Whites and Yolks

The key to a successful flourless chocolate cake lies in the proper treatment of the egg whites and yolks. Separating them allows you to whip the whites to stiff peaks, incorporating air and creating a light and airy texture that contrasts beautifully with the rich, dense chocolate base created by the yolks and melted chocolate. This contrast is what makes a flourless chocolate cake so unique and delicious.

Recipe 1: Classic Mary Berry-Inspired Flourless Chocolate Cake

This recipe focuses on simplicity and delivers a classic, intensely chocolatey flourless cake.

Ingredients:

  • 6 large eggs, separated
  • 200g (7 oz) best quality dark chocolate, finely chopped
  • 150g (5 oz) unsalted butter, cubed
  • 175g (6 oz) caster sugar
  • Pinch of salt
  • Icing sugar, for dusting (optional)

Instructions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 160°C (325°F/Gas Mark 3). Grease and flour a 20cm (8 inch) springform tin.
  2. Melt the chocolate and butter together in a heatproof bowl set over a pan of simmering water, stirring until smooth.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
  3. Whisk the egg yolks and sugar together until pale and creamy. Gradually whisk in the melted chocolate mixture.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k the egg whites with the salt until stiff peaks form.
  5. Gently fold one-third of the egg whites into the chocolate mixture to lighten it. Then gently fold in the remaining egg whites until just combined. Be careful not to overmix.
  6. Pour the batter into the prepared tin and bake for approximately 45-50 minutes, or until a skewer inserted into the center comes out with a few moist crumbs attached.
  7. Let the cake cool in the tin for at least 30 minutes before releasing and transferring to a wire rack to cool completely. Dust with icing sugar before serving.

Recipe 2: Flourless Chocolate Cake with a hint of Orange

This recipe adds a subtle citrus note to enhance the richness of the chocolate flavor.

Ingredients: (similar to Recipe 1, but includes orange zest)

  • 6 large eggs, separated
  • 200g (7 oz) best quality dark chocolate, finely chopped
  • 150g (5 oz) unsalted butter, cubed
  • 175g (6 oz) caster sugar
  • Zest of 1 orange
  • Pinch of salt
  • Icing sugar, for dusting (optional)

Instructions: Follow the instructions in Recipe 1, simply adding the orange zest to the egg yolk and sugar mixture before adding the melted chocolate.

Recipe 3: Flourless Chocolate Cake with Raspberry Coulis

This version elevates the classic flourless chocolate cake with a vibrant and contrasting raspberry coulis.

Ingredients: (Recipe 1 + Raspberry Coulis Ingredients)

  • Cake: Follow the ingredients listed in Recipe 1
  • Raspberry Coulis: 250g (9 oz) fresh raspberries, 2 tablespoons caster sugar, 1 tablespoon lemon juice

Instructions:

  1. Prepare the cake according to Recipe 1.
  2. For the Coulis: Simmer the raspberries, sugar, and lemon juice in a saucepan over medium heat for 5-7 minutes, until the raspberries have softened. Strain the mixture through a fine-mesh sieve to remove the seeds. Allow to cool completely.
  3. Once the cake is completely cooled, serve it with a generous drizzle of the raspberry coulis.

Troubleshooting Your Flourless Chocolate Cake

Cake is too dry:

This often happens if the oven temperature is too high or the cake is overbaked. Ensure your oven is at the correct temperature and check for doneness regularly using a skewer.

Cake is cracked on top:

This can be due to a sudden temperature change in the oven or too much air incorporated in the batter. Try to avoid opening the oven door frequently while baking and ensure your oven is preheated well.

Cake sinks in the middle:

This is often caused by underbaking or not properly folding the egg whites into the batter. Make sure the cake is baked through and that you gently fold the egg whites to avoid deflating them.

The Science Behind a Flourless Chocolate Cake

The absence of flour makes the structure of this cake reliant wholly on the eggs. The egg yolks provide richness and moisture, while the stiffly beaten egg whites create a delicate airiness.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: Can I use a different type of chocolate? A1: Yes, you can experiment with milk chocolate or white chocolate, but the darker the chocolate, the more intense the flavour.

Q2: How long can I store a flourless chocolate cake? A2: A flourless chocolate cake keeps well in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.

Q3: Can I freeze a flourless chocolate cake? A3: Yes, you can freeze the cake for up to 2 months. Wrap it well in plastic wrap and then foil before freezing.

Q4: What if my egg whites don't whip up properly? A4: Ensure your bowl and whisk are completely clean and free of grease. Room temperature egg whites whip up much easier than cold ones.
